With what they can get out of a motor, I want an NCR Corse 1200 engine purty bad. I have contacted Mr. Ippoliti about pricing a "crate engine" (NCR built 1200cc 2V) for putting in my 2V SBK project.  I figure if I was going to build the motor out and was trying to budget and save for the 73mm stroke crank and 102mm cylinders/pistons (and having the cases machined) and obtaining everything else - it might not be much more to have it built to blueprint specs there and be able to bolt it up

Here's why I'm looking into it - a bit of perspective:

Ducati 996R (998cc Testastretta 4v race bike, limited production of 500): 
    100kw(135 hp),
    101Nm(10.3kgm),
    407 lbs
NCR M4 One Shot (1200cc NCR Corse 2v engine):
    98-103kw(132-138hp),
    140Nm(14.3kgm),
    278 lbs
